It was fantastic - the river was at flood stage, about 10 meters, so our boat was in the canopy - at times of low water, the orchids would have been very far above, for this trip they were right in front of us. I thought of genera like Galeandra and Sobralia as terrestrial, but there they grow as epiphytes... anything terrestrial would be drowned, the river is this high for 6 months of the year or more.
